 School Nursing is a specialized practice of professional nursing that advances the well being, academic success, and life-long achievement of students.  To that end, school nurses facilitate positive student responses to normal development; promote health and safety; intervene with actual and potential health problems; provide case management services; and actively collaborate with others to build student and family capacity for adaptation, self-management, self-advocacy, and learning.

 

Your School Nurse:

  • Promotes the health and safety of students and staff. 
  • Provides nursing care, performs nursing assessments, manages acute and chronic illnesses, and responds to all emergencies/crisis situations. 
  • Provides Health Education to students, staff, and families and identifies all health and safety concerns in school. 
  • Acts as a liaison to State and Community agencies and participates in program and policy development. 
  • The School Nurse must be experienced, multiskilled, independent, creative, flexible,  and, most importantly,  care for kids!
